BNB’s Resilient Rally Amidst Massive Token Burns and Growing Institutional Support
The Binance Coin (BNB) price has surged to $601 on 5 August, a notable uptick of 1.65 % despite a record‑breaking burn of more than 1.5 million tokens on 15 July, valued at roughly one billion dollars. The burn, which should have theoretically depressed the token’s value, has not hindered BNB’s upward trajectory; the coin remains well above the $590 threshold that traders have been watching for a potential breakout into the $600 zone.

Institutional Weighting Confirms Confidence
Grayscale’s recent portfolio realignment underscores institutional confidence in BNB. The asset manager now lists BNB as the largest holding in its Smart Contract Fund, allocating it 30.6 % of the portfolio and displacing Ethereum and Solana from the top spot. Similarly, the GDLC ETF’s quarterly rebalancing kept BNB’s weightage steady at 4.64 % while trimming Ethereum’s allocation slightly. These moves demonstrate that asset managers are not only tolerating BNB’s recent volatility but are also willing to position it as a core component of their crypto exposure.
BNB Chain’s Utility Outpaces Rivals
BNB Chain’s on‑chain revenue (REV) surged to $900 k, outpacing major rivals and signalling growing utility and competitiveness. In addition, the network now boasts 79.3 million stablecoin holders, surpassing Tron and contributing to a total market of 289 million stablecoin users. This expansion reflects an increasing reliance on Binance’s ecosystem, which, while amplifying growth potential, also heightens regulatory exposure.
